> On Wed, 24 Sep 2008, Gene Poole wrote:
> > I performed an extend (lvextend) on a file system that was running out 
> > of space.  All of the return codes and messages showed a good 
> > completion.  However, when I did a display on the file system (df -m 
> > /work) it didn't show that the file system had been extended.
> 
> lvextend extends the underlying block device. It does not resize the
> filesystem. You will need to resize the file-system. Assuming that you
> are using ext2/3, this would be the following sequence of commands:
> 
>  umount /work
>  e2fsck -f /dev/DataVG00/DataLV01
>  resize2fs /dev/DataVG00/DataLV01
>  mount /work
> 

Actually, we've had "online growing" available for ext3 for quite some
time.

Presuming it's an ext3 filesystem, you can just do:

resize2fs /dev/DataVG00/DataLV01
